This paper made a theoretical study of the problem about keeping fixed number of cocoons and matching those cocoons according some codes in the reeling process, and the theoretical study is made from four aspects, i.e. the distribution of the cycle-length of cocoon filament, the continuous property of raw silk size, the distribution of the cocoon number of different cocoon layers in silk filament, the eigenvalue of cocoon size. Thereby this paper proved the approximate normal distribution of the cycle-length of cocoon filament, and gave the mathematical expression of the autocorrelation coefficient with lengthen of the cycle-length of cocoon filament and the range of the cocoon size as the independent variable. By the establishment of the probability model, the paper also deduced the distribution of the cocoon number of different cocoon layers, and also by mathematical deduction, we got the expression of the eigenvalue of raw silk size. Based on these theoretical results, we could find out the effect of the eigenvalue of cocoon size on the autocorrelation coefficient which directly indicated the continuous property of filament size, the effect of the eignevalue of cocoon material and the situation of the cocoon matching on the deviation of the filament size. Thus the paper afforded theories that could guide the size management in the production of the cocoon filament, as well as intelligentizing management of cocoon filament manufacture engineering and the exploitation of correlated software.
